European countries have expressed concern over news of Algeria's possible purchase of Russian Su-57 fighters, demonstrated at the Zhuhai Airshow. Madrid is most concerned, Bulgarian Military writes, calling the dispatch of aircraft to Algeria "Spain's worst nightmare."
Promising stealth fighters should worry Spain.
The publication notes that Madrid fears the threat that could come from Algeria, Russia's ally in the region.
In this case, we must prepare for the worst - a stealth fighter that Algeria is supposedly planning to acquire in 2028.
The author emphasizes that Algeria's purchase of 14 Su-57 aircraft will create problems for Spain.
Algeria is the most frequently mentioned potential buyer of the Su-57, with reports coming from Africa, Asia and Europe.
